Unlocking Financial Freedom: The Benefits of an 800 Credit Score

A credit score of 800 represents exceptional financial responsibility. While a perfect score is elusive for many, reaching this benchmark unlocks a wealth of financial advantages, often mirroring the benefits of a flawless credit history. More than just a number, an 800 credit score signifies trust and reliability in the eyes of lenders, opening doors to improved financial terms and increased opportunities.

One of the most tangible benefits is access to premium credit cards. These cards often come with enticing rewards programs, travel benefits, and exclusive perks. The higher credit score demonstrates a responsible financial track record, making you a desirable candidate for institutions seeking to attract credit-worthy customers. This translates into potentially higher rewards, more comprehensive benefits, and potentially more competitive interest rates on your spending.

Beyond credit cards, the advantages extend to loan opportunities. With an 800 credit score, you qualify for loans with significantly lower interest rates. This means substantial savings over the life of the loan, potentially reducing your total repayments and making financial goals more attainable. Whether it’s a mortgage, car loan, or personal loan, the lower interest rates can translate into substantial cost savings. This translates directly to increased borrowing power, enabling you to access larger loan amounts at even more favorable rates.

The financial benefits of an 800 credit score are multifaceted. It’s not just about lower interest rates or premium credit cards; it’s about a sense of financial empowerment. This strong creditworthiness allows individuals to pursue more opportunities, from purchasing a home to financing a business venture, at more favorable terms. The reduced risk associated with an 800 score signals a responsible financial approach, impacting not only loan approvals but also attracting favorable rates and terms across different financial products.

Maintaining a high credit score like 800 requires consistent responsible financial behavior. Paying bills on time, managing debt responsibly, and diligently monitoring credit reports are crucial steps in maintaining this level of creditworthiness. The benefits of such dedication far outweigh the effort, offering significant financial freedom and control over your future.
